Prior Understandings
The pre-existing knowledge and experiences that an individual brings to a new learning situation.
Control Processes
Mental and behavioral mechanisms by which individuals regulate their thoughts, emotions, and actions in pursuit of goals.
Information-Processing Theorists
Scholars who study how human beings process information, including how they perceive, analyze, store, and recall information.
Sensory Register
The component of memory that receives and holds input from the sensory systems for a very short period of time, allowing the brain to process and respond to this information.
